As nouns, custard apple is a hypernym of sugar apple; that is, custard apple is a word with a broader meaning than sugar apple:
  • sugar apple: sweet pulpy tropical fruit with thick scaly rind and shiny black seeds
  • custard apple: the fruit of any of several tropical American trees of the genus Annona having soft edible pulp
